How much do commission it operations specialist j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 31, 2026, the average yearly pay for commission it operations specialist in the United States is $68,426.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$48,000.00 and $81,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

 
IT Operations Specialist – SoftWriters

More Than a Technology Company.

Empower LTC Pharmacies. Save Lives. Build the Future of Healthcare Technology.

About SoftWriters

SoftWriters develops innovative technology solutions that empower long-term care (LTC) pharmacies to deliver life-saving medications more efficiently, accurately, and safely.

The Opportunity

We're seeking an IT Operations Specialist to join our growing team and help shape the future of healthcare technology.

Location: Hybrid – Pittsburgh, PA (Core office days: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day)
Reports To: IT Manager
FLSA Status: Exempt

What You'll DoEnd User Support
  • Serve as a primary point of contact for employee technology support requests.
  • Troubleshoot hardware, software, networking, printing, and connectivity issues.
  • Provide support for Microsoft 365 applications.
User Account & Device Administration
  • Provision and deprovision employee accounts and technology access.
  • Manage Active Directory and Microsoft Entra ID user accounts.
  • Configure and support laptops, desktops, and mobile devices.
SaaS Management & Technology Operations
  • Manage software licensing and user provisioning.
  • Monitor software utilization and licensing optimization.
  • Maintain software subscription and renewal records.

Asset Management, Purchasing & Vendor Coordination

  • Manage the lifecycle of technology assets from procurement through retirement
  • Work with vendors to obtain quotes, process renewals, and manage orders

IT Projects

  • Participate in technology implementation and upgrade projects
  • Assist with application deployments, system enhancements, and process improvements
  • Support the adoption and governance of AI-enabled business applications, including user training, access management, troubleshooting, and ongoing optimization
What We're Looking For

Required:

  • 3+ years of IT support, IT operations, or systems support experience
  • Experience supporting Microsoft 365 applications and services
  • Strong troubleshooting skills within Windows environments
  • Understanding of networking fundamentals, including T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, and VPN connectivity
  • Experience working with ticketing systems and support workflows
  • Strong organizational, communication, and customer service skills
  • Ability to manage competing priorities and work independently

Preferred:

  • Experience managing SaaS applications, software licensing, vendor relationships, or IT procurement processes
  • Experience managing Active Directory and/or Microsoft Entra ID
  •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Business Technology, or related field, or equivalent experience
  • Relevant Microsoft or CompTIA certifications
Success in This Role

Within your first year, you will:

  • Become a trusted resource for employee technical support.
  • Independently manage onboarding and offboarding activities.
  • Maintain accurate technology asset and licensing records.
  • Improve IT processes and documentation.
